ASHRAE is the authority on thermal management, and its provides the recommended temperature and humidity envelopes for IT equipment. For example, the expanded recommended temperature range for data centers is 64.4°F to 80.6°F (18°C to 27°C). Official PDF Source BICSI 002-2019 : Enclosing the
: 8% to 80% non-condensing, with a strict dew point limit of -9°C to 15°C to prevent both electrostatic discharge and moisture corrosion. Airflow Management Best Practices
